Transcribed Image Text:2. The university medical office developed a test designed to measure a student's stress level. The test is designed so that higher scores mean higher stress levels The blood pressure of students who volunteered for this testing was recorded Stress test score 52 95 66 76 83 91 Blood pressure 70 92 78 80 85 84 a. Using any statistical software, produce a scatter plot for these data with stress test score as the independent variable and the blood pressure as the dependent variable. b. Describe the form, trend, and strength of of the association between stress test scores and blood pressure. c. Produce the line of best fit and the estimate linear regression.
